To celebrate its 70th year serving French pastries, Montreal bakery and restaurant Duc de Lorraine has introduced two new gourmet donut creations: a crème brûlée donut and a chocolate-filled "cronut," or croissant-donut hybrid.

Both donuts have been featured in videos by Duc de Lorraine on social media, where the crispy layers of pastry and luxuriously thick fillings are making Montrealers salivate across the city. The restaurant designed its chocolate-filled donut, called "le Beignet Royal," based on New York-style cronuts, but with a creamy cocoa twist.

Montreal is home to some of the most delish cafés and bakeries offering up decadent sweet treats that are bound to make your mouth water, Bernie Beigne being one of 'em. This Mile-End bakery serves unique donuts that are out of this world, including their most recent deluxe Twix donut with a full chocolate bar inside.

Bernie Beigne told MTL Blog that donut is stuffed with an entire Twix chocolate bar, then dipped into chocolate and topped with whipped cream. It doesn't end there: the donut is then drizzled with caramel and finally finished off with crushed Twix pieces on top. Uhh, yes, please!

Bomboloni Boss, the Italian stuffed donut purveyor that became a lockdown sensation, is expanding to the Montreal West Island with a new location on autoroute 40 in Dorval. And this could be just the start.

In an email sent to MTL Blog, co-founder and co-owner Christina Pomponio suggested the Dorval shop will be a launchpad for future Bomboloni Bosses.
